Deep focus isn't about forcing your mind to comply — it's about creating the conditions in which your mind naturally wants to concentrate.

Work with Your Cycle, Not Against It

If you menstruate, your cognitive strengths shift across your cycle. Follicular and ovulatory phases favour analytical thinking and outward communication. Luteal and menstrual phases favour deep creative and introspective work. Honour these rhythms.

Protect Your Mornings

The first 90 minutes after waking are neurologically primed for your hardest, most creative thinking. Guard this time fiercely from emails, social media, and other people's agendas.

Single-Tasking as a Practice

Multitasking reduces IQ more than sleep deprivation. Choose one task, set a timer for 25–50 minutes, and give it your complete attention. Then rest.

Rest is Part of Focus

The brain consolidates learning and generates insights during rest. Walks, naps, and quiet time aren't indulgences — they're cognitive performance tools.

Your mind works best when it's tended to, not pushed.
